Carry Trade strategy — it is one of the most popular fundamental Forex trading strategies.It is used not only by the common retail traders but also by the big hedge funds. The main principle of the carry trade strategies is to buy currency with a high interest rate and sell one with a low interest rate. How Carry Trading Works in Forex. Let’s assume that you went long on AUDJPY and kept the position open overnight until the next day. Essentially you are buying AUD and selling JPY.. What happens the next day is that your forex broker will either debit or credit you the overnight interest rate difference between the two currencies. Forex Carry Trade Strategies. Though every trade with a positive carry position will earn some interest, the carry trade strategy is more suitable for longer term investors whose trading time horizon is in months or years. 20 Nov 2014 The carry trade has little to do with the appreciation of the currency, but instead exploits persistent differentials in interest rates across countries. It 

Carry traders love the yen crosses due to the very low JPY interest rate, for example, the GBP/JPY or EUR/JPY cross currency pairs. A currency carry trade is a strategy that involves borrowing from a low interest rate currency and to fund purchasing a currency that provides a rate.

Carry trades depend on the principle that the interest rate differential between two currencies can be amplified by the successful usage of leverage, and that during periods of low volatility, the amplified profits can be compounded and reinvested to create massive returns over the longer term. A currency carry trade is a strategy whereby a high-yielding currency funds the trade with a low-yielding currency. A trader using this strategy attempts to capture the difference between the rates, which can often be substantial, depending on the amount of leverage used.
